Abstract:Identifying irreversible phenomena at single particles of battery cathode materials is an important step to understanding degradation pathways upon cycling. Li-Ni 0.33 Mn 0.33 Co 0.33 O 2 (LiNMC(111)) single particles of size 200 × 300 nm were studied before and after cycling using Scanning Xray Diffraction Microscopy (SXDM) and ptychographic microscopy.
